Ortom Speaks On PDP Throwing 2023 Presidential Ticket Open
Governor of Benue State, Samuel Ortom has denied media reports that the party has thrown its presidential ticket for the 2023 election open.
It was widely reported on Tuesday evening that the PDP zoning committee had shunned zoning arrangements and thrown the presidential ticket open to all aspirants.
But in an interview on Arise News on Wednesday, Governor Ortom stated that the committee has not jettisoned zoning nor made the ticket available to all presidential hopefuls.
Ortom, Chairman of the zoning committee, however, reiterated his earlier statement that members only reached a unanimous agreement on zoning the presidential ticket.
The governor stated that a report of the committee will be forwarded to the National Executive Committee of the party.
